This thangka of Chimé Phagmé Nyingthig is rendered in the spacious and luminous style of the Karma Gadri tradition. At its center, White Tārā appears in yab-yum union with her consort. Above the central deity, Jamyang Khyentse Wangpo is depicted, representing the lineage through which this sacred longevity practice was revealed. While the background scenery was derived from the artist’s own concept, the main figure, Chimé Phagma, was faithfully reproduced from a thangka by Lhadre Tragyel, a revered painter from Sikkim and mentor to Konchog Lhadrepa, who served as principal of the Tsering Art School at Shechen Monastery and made lasting contributions to Tibetan thangka painting.
